One of the Shrines in The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ild is the Kema Kosassa Shrine or A Major Test of Strength. This shrine requires Link to, as the title of the shrine suggests, complete the shrine by proving his strength and defeating a Guardian Scout. This shrine may seem a little intimidating, but it is the same as the other test of strength shrine with just the difference of a stronger Guardian Scout. In this guide, you’ll learn how to defeat the Guardian Scout, complete the Kema Kosassa Shrine, get the chest, and claim the Spirit Orb.

Link will be rewarded with Spirit Orbs for completing Shrines, and you can exchange them for more Heart Containers or Stamina Vessels. As there are 120 Shrines all over Hyrule, Link will be able to get 120 Spirit Orbs. You get to decide whether you want Link to have more Hearts or more Stamina.

Location

The Kema Kosassa Shrine can be found near the edge of the cliffs of Mount Agaat in the west of Risoka Snowfield, on the westernmost part of the Gerudo Highlands (west of Gerudo Summit or east of Mount Agaat). The Kema Kosassa Shrine is one of six shrines in the Gerudo Tower region.

It is worth mentioning that the climate in the area is frigid, so make sure that Link has cold-resistant armor.

A Major Test of Strength

Before descending to the Kema Kosassa Shrine, Link has enough weapons (especially Guardian weapons as they are very effective against Guardians), shields, bows, arrows, and food for health (cooked or not) to use.

Upon entering Kema Kosassa Shrine, you will see an entrance to a huge room just ahead of Link, and the whole floor is filled with water. To complete this shrine, this is what Link must do:

  1. Proceed to the entrance, and after going through the door, a Guardian Scout will emerge on the ground after the gate closes behind Link. This Guardian Scout is armed with an axe, a spear, and a shield.
  2. Now you must kill the Guardian Scout. At the beginning of the battle, the Guardian Scout will come towards Link with stabs with its spear and attacks with its axe, which you’ll know because it will wind up. You can dodge this attack or dodge at the perfect time to perform a Flurry Rush to inflict significant damage. The Guardian Scout may also shoot lasers, but this can be evaded by dodging away or deflected using the shield.
  3. After taking enough damage, the Guardian Scout will eventually jump back and start spinning rapidly towards Link. Before it charges towards Link, quickly press the up directional button and select the Cryonis Rune ability. Press the L button to aim, aim a small distance away from Link, and press the A button to activate and create an ice block.  Ensure that the ice block is in the middle of Link and the Guardian Scout. Then, when it spins towards Link and hits the ice block, there may be two possibilities: the Guardian Scout will be stunned and will be an opportunity to deal damage, or the Guardian Scout will hit and destroy the ice block but won’t be stunned. This, however, will decrease the speed that the Guardian Scout is spinning towards Link and will be an opportunity to dodge.
  4. After depleting its health to around half, the Guardian Scout will start to jump back and fire a constant laser in a large arc around it, inflicting damage if Link is hit. Fortunately, the spinning laser will also cause an updraft. You can jump toward the updraft and quickly use the Paraglider to go high up. Once Link is up in the air, aim the bow and arrow to slow down time and fire an arrow on its eye to stun it and deal damage. If you don’t want to do that, you can stand out of the laser’s range and then aim and fire an arrow at the right time to hit the Guardian Scout’s eye. You will stun it and deal damage (but, come on, that first method is just cooler to do).
  5. When its health is nearly depleted, the Guardian Scout will turn blue and start absorbing energy while targeting Link with a red laser (like Guardian Stalkers and Decayed Guardians). After absorbing enough energy, it will fire several blasts toward its target, which can inflict significant damage. To evade this, sprint or close the distance by running towards it and dodging the blasts, or you can fire arrows at its eyes and deal some damage. It is worth mentioning that you can also attack it while the Guardian Scout is still absorbing energy.
  6. After defeating it, the Guardian Scout will drop its Ancient Battle Axe++, Guardian Spear++, and Guardian Shield++ for the taking, along with a couple of Ancient Shafts and Screws.
  7. Continue up ahead towards the altar, where you will see a chest just before the altar. Open the chest to obtain a Silver Rupee (100 Rupees).
  8. Finally, continue up the stairs and talk to the monk to claim your Spirit Orb.

The Kema Kosassa Shrine or A Major Test of Strength is one of six shrines in the Gerudo Tower region. The other shrines are the Kuh Takkar Shrine or the Melting Ice Hazard, the Sho Dantu Shrine or the Two Bombs, the Joloo Nah Shrine or the Joloo Nah Apparatus, the Sasa Kai Shrine or A Moderate Test of Strength, and the Keeha Yoog Shrine or the Keeha Yoog’s Blessing.
